The cheapest way to get from Meliá Genova to Brignole/Metro is to line 31 bus which costs €5 and takes 10 min.
The fastest way to get from Meliá Genova to Brignole/Metro is to taxi which takes 2 min and costs €7 - €9.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Diaz 2/Piazza Della Vittoria and arriving at Brignole Fs/Capolinea.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 3 min.
The distance between Meliá Genova and Brignole/Metro is 1 km.
The best way to get from Meliá Genova to Brignole/Metro without a car is to line 31 bus which takes 10 min and costs €5.
The line 31 bus from Diaz 2/Piazza Della Vittoria to Brignole Fs/Capolinea takes 3 min including transfers and departs every 15 minutes.
Meliá Genova to Brignole/Metro bus services, operated by AMT Genova, depart from Diaz 2/Piazza Della Vittoria station.
Meliá Genova to Brignole/Metro bus services, operated by AMT Genova, arrive at Brignole Fs/Capolinea station.
